Putting you new skills into action

These Band Practice sessions are your opportunity to get together with other First Timers & Friends to play through some songs together. This is a great way to develop your music skills not only with your instrument (or voice) but also to develop skills in playing with others. It is an amazing experience.

Anyone can turn up on the day (no booking required). Tickets £5/£2 (unwaged)/Concessions available.

Hosted by the wonderful Ben Pinhorn this is open to all skill levels so even if you are a guitar/keyboard/bass one chord wonder, come along. Singers are very welcome.

Open to all our community

Folkestone First Timers is all about helping those who have dreamed of playing a musical instrument, singing joining a band and/or performing but who feel excluded for whatever reason :-

  • Age, gender, sexual orientation, ethnicity, disability (visible/invisible), parent or carer or during menopause

  • Limited financial resources

  • Limited or no musical experience and don’t know where to start.

  • Lack of inclusive spaces for beginners
